Symbol Description Uses
iLa layer coordinate index 145



File Line number Procedure Code
./pkg/layers/layers_calc.F 101 LAYERS_CALC
        CALL LAYERS_DIAPYCNAL( theta,iLa,
./pkg/layers/layers_calc.F 108 LAYERS_CALC
       ELSEIF ( layers_num(iLa) .EQ. 2 ) THEN
./pkg/layers/layers_calc.F 109 LAYERS_CALC
        CALL LAYERS_FLUXCALC( uVel,vVel,salt,iLa,
./pkg/layers/layers_calc.F 116 LAYERS_CALC
        CALL LAYERS_DIAPYCNAL( salt,iLa,
./pkg/layers/layers_calc.F 123 LAYERS_CALC
       ELSEIF ( layers_num(iLa) .EQ. 3 ) THEN
./pkg/layers/layers_calc.F 131 LAYERS_CALC
     &                       layers_krho(iLa),
./pkg/layers/layers_calc.F 144 LAYERS_CALC
        CALL LAYERS_FLUXCALC( uVel,vVel, prho, iLa,
./pkg/layers/layers_calc.F 151 LAYERS_CALC
        CALL LAYERS_DIAPYCNAL( prho,iLa,
./pkg/layers/layers_calc.F 164 LAYERS_CALC
     &    .AND. layers_num(iLa).NE.0 ) THEN
./pkg/layers/layers_calc.F 167 LAYERS_CALC
          WRITE(suff,'(I2.2,A1,I10.10)') iLa, '.', myIter
./pkg/layers/layers_calc.F 242 LAYERS_CALC
       IF ( useDiagnostics .AND. layers_num(iLa).NE.0 ) THEN
./pkg/layers/layers_calc.F 245 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aUH',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 249 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aHw',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 252 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aPw',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 255 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aUa',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 262 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aVH',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 266 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aHs',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 269 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aPs',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 272 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aVa',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 280 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aHc',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 284 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aPc',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 288 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aTs',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 292 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aTh',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 296 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aTr',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 300 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aSs',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 304 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aSh',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 308 LAYERS_CALC
         WRITE(diagName,'(A4,I1,A3)') 'LaSr',iLa,layers_name(iLa)
./pkg/layers/layers_calc.F 322 LAYERS_CALC
       IF ( layers_taveFreq.GT.0. .AND. iLa.EQ.1 ) THEN
./pkg/layers/layers_calc.F 345 LAYERS_CALC
          IF ( layers_num(iLa) .EQ. 3 )
./pkg/layers/layers_calc.F 55 LAYERS_CALC
      INTEGER bi, bj, iLa
./pkg/layers/layers_calc.F 91 LAYERS_CALC
      DO iLa=1,layers_maxNum
./pkg/layers/layers_calc.F 93 LAYERS_CALC
       IF ( layers_num(iLa) .EQ. 1 ) THEN
./pkg/layers/layers_calc.F 94 LAYERS_CALC
        CALL LAYERS_FLUXCALC( uVel,vVel,theta,iLa,
./pkg/layers/layers_check.F 26 LAYERS_CHECK
      INTEGER iLa
./pkg/layers/layers_check.F 43 LAYERS_CHECK
      DO iLa=1,layers_maxNum
./pkg/layers/layers_check.F 44 LAYERS_CHECK
      IF ( layers_num(iLa).NE.0 ) THEN
./pkg/layers/layers_check.F 46 LAYERS_CHECK
       CALL WRITE_0D_I( layers_num(iLa), INDEX_NONE, 'layers_num =',
./pkg/layers/layers_check.F 49 LAYERS_CHECK
       CALL WRITE_0D_C( layers_name(iLa),-1,INDEX_NONE,'layers_name =',
./pkg/layers/layers_check.F 52 LAYERS_CHECK
      CALL WRITE_0D_L ( layers_bolus(iLa), INDEX_NONE,
./pkg/layers/layers_check.F 55 LAYERS_CHECK
       IF ( layers_num(iLa).EQ.3)
./pkg/layers/layers_check.F 56 LAYERS_CHECK
     &  CALL WRITE_0D_I( layers_krho(iLa), INDEX_NONE, 'layers_krho =',
./pkg/layers/layers_check.F 59 LAYERS_CHECK
       CALL WRITE_1D_RL(layers_bounds(1,iLa),
./pkg/layers/layers_diagnostics_init.F 104 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aPw',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 113 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aPs',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 123 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aUa',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 132 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aVa',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 147 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aTs',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 156 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aTh',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 165 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aTr',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 174 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aSs',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 183 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aSh',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 192 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aSr',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 201 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aHc',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 211 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aPc',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 39 LAYERS_DIAGNOSTICS_INIT
      INTEGER        iLa
./pkg/layers/layers_diagnostics_init.F 58 LAYERS_DIAGNOSTICS_INIT
      DO iLa=1,layers_maxNum
./pkg/layers/layers_diagnostics_init.F 59 LAYERS_DIAGNOSTICS_INIT
       IF ( layers_num(iLa).NE.0 ) THEN
./pkg/layers/layers_diagnostics_init.F 64 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aUH',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 73 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aVH',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 85 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aHw',iLa,layers_name(iLa)
./pkg/layers/layers_diagnostics_init.F 94 LAYERS_DIAGNOSTICS_INIT
        WRITE(diagName,'(A4,I1,A3)') 'LaHs',iLa,layers_name(iLa)
./pkg/layers/layers_fluxcalc.F 167 LAYERS_FLUXCALC
     I      layers_bounds(1,iLa),Nlayers,mSteps,sNx,sNy,TatU,
./pkg/layers/layers_fluxcalc.F 199 LAYERS_FLUXCALC
         IF ( layers_bolus(iLa)  ) THEN
./pkg/layers/layers_fluxcalc.F 19 LAYERS_FLUXCALC
     I                  uVel,vVel,tracer,iLa,
./pkg/layers/layers_fluxcalc.F 246 LAYERS_FLUXCALC
     I      layers_bounds(1,iLa),Nlayers,mSteps,sNx,sNy,TatV,
./pkg/layers/layers_fluxcalc.F 278 LAYERS_FLUXCALC
         IF ( layers_bolus(iLa) ) THEN
./pkg/layers/layers_fluxcalc.F 347 LAYERS_DIAPYCNAL
     I                  tracer,iLa,
./pkg/layers/layers_fluxcalc.F 380 LAYERS_DIAPYCNAL
      INTEGER iLa, myThid
./pkg/layers/layers_fluxcalc.F 463 LAYERS_DIAPYCNAL
     I      layers_bounds(1,iLa),Nlayers,mSteps,sNx,sNy,TatC,
./pkg/layers/layers_fluxcalc.F 70 LAYERS_FLUXCALC
      INTEGER iLa
./pkg/layers/layers_init_fixed.F 145 LAYERS_INIT_FIXED
      DO iLa=1,layers_maxNum
./pkg/layers/layers_init_fixed.F 146 LAYERS_INIT_FIXED
      IF ( layers_num(iLa).NE.0 ) THEN
./pkg/layers/layers_init_fixed.F 147 LAYERS_INIT_FIXED
      WRITE(tmpName,'(A7,I1,A3)') 'layers',iLa,layers_name(iLa)
./pkg/layers/layers_init_fixed.F 148 LAYERS_INIT_FIXED
      CALL WRITE_GLVEC_RL( tmpName, ' ',layers_bounds(1,iLa),1+Nlayers,
./pkg/layers/layers_init_fixed.F 34 LAYERS_INIT_FIXED
      INTEGER k,kk,kkinit,iLa
./pkg/layers/layers_output.F 48 LAYERS_OUTPUT
      INTEGER iLa
./pkg/layers/layers_output.F 57 LAYERS_OUTPUT
       iLa=1
./pkg/layers/layers_readparms.F 100 LAYERS_READPARMS
          layers_num(iLa) = 0
./pkg/layers/layers_readparms.F 101 LAYERS_READPARMS
          layers_name(iLa) = ' '
./pkg/layers/layers_readparms.F 102 LAYERS_READPARMS
          layers_krho(iLa) = 1
./pkg/layers/layers_readparms.F 103 LAYERS_READPARMS
          layers_bolus(iLa) = useGMRedi
./pkg/layers/layers_readparms.F 105 LAYERS_READPARMS
            layers_bounds(k,iLa) = UNSET_RL
./pkg/layers/layers_readparms.F 111 LAYERS_READPARMS
      DO iLa=1,layers_maxNum
./pkg/layers/layers_readparms.F 112 LAYERS_READPARMS
        IF ( ( layers_name(iLa).EQ.'TH' ).OR.
./pkg/layers/layers_readparms.F 113 LAYERS_READPARMS
     &       ( layers_num(iLa).EQ.1 ) ) THEN
./pkg/layers/layers_readparms.F 114 LAYERS_READPARMS
          layers_name(iLa)='TH'
./pkg/layers/layers_readparms.F 115 LAYERS_READPARMS
          layers_num(iLa)=1
./pkg/layers/layers_readparms.F 116 LAYERS_READPARMS
        ELSEIF ( ( layers_name(iLa).EQ.'SLT' ).OR.
./pkg/layers/layers_readparms.F 117 LAYERS_READPARMS
     &       ( layers_num(iLa).EQ.2 ) ) THEN
./pkg/layers/layers_readparms.F 118 LAYERS_READPARMS
          layers_name(iLa)='SLT'
./pkg/layers/layers_readparms.F 119 LAYERS_READPARMS
          layers_num(iLa)=2
./pkg/layers/layers_readparms.F 120 LAYERS_READPARMS
        ELSEIF ( ( layers_name(iLa).EQ.'RHO' ).OR.
./pkg/layers/layers_readparms.F 121 LAYERS_READPARMS
     &       ( layers_num(iLa).EQ.3 ) ) THEN
./pkg/layers/layers_readparms.F 122 LAYERS_READPARMS
          layers_name(iLa)='RHO'
./pkg/layers/layers_readparms.F 123 LAYERS_READPARMS
          layers_num(iLa)=3
./pkg/layers/layers_readparms.F 125 LAYERS_READPARMS
          layers_name(iLa)=' '
./pkg/layers/layers_readparms.F 126 LAYERS_READPARMS
          layers_num(iLa)=0
./pkg/layers/layers_readparms.F 129 LAYERS_READPARMS
        layers_bolus(iLa) = layers_bolus(iLa) .AND. useGMRedi
./pkg/layers/layers_readparms.F 133 LAYERS_READPARMS
      DO iLa=1,layers_maxNum
./pkg/layers/layers_readparms.F 134 LAYERS_READPARMS
       IF ( layers_num(iLa).NE.0 ) THEN
./pkg/layers/layers_readparms.F 136 LAYERS_READPARMS
         IF ( layers_bounds(k,iLa) .EQ. UNSET_RL ) THEN
./pkg/layers/layers_readparms.F 144 LAYERS_READPARMS
         ELSEIF ( layers_bounds(k,iLa) .LE.
./pkg/layers/layers_readparms.F 145 LAYERS_READPARMS
     &            layers_bounds(k-1,iLa) ) THEN
./pkg/layers/layers_readparms.F 28 LAYERS_READPARMS
      INTEGER iUnit, k, iLa
./pkg/layers/layers_readparms.F 53 LAYERS_READPARMS
      DO iLa=1,layers_maxNum
./pkg/layers/layers_readparms.F 54 LAYERS_READPARMS
        layers_name(iLa) = ' '
./pkg/layers/layers_readparms.F 55 LAYERS_READPARMS
        layers_num(iLa) = 0
./pkg/layers/layers_readparms.F 56 LAYERS_READPARMS
        layers_krho(iLa)= 1
./pkg/layers/layers_readparms.F 57 LAYERS_READPARMS
        layers_bolus(iLa) = useGMRedi
./pkg/layers/layers_readparms.F 59 LAYERS_READPARMS
          layers_bounds(k,iLa) = UNSET_RL
./pkg/layers/layers_readparms.F 99 LAYERS_READPARMS
        DO iLa=2,layers_maxNum